The band was founded in 1998 on an idea of Giuseppe Bondì (keyboards) and Claudio Diprima(drums). They played together in a power-metal cover band but one day they decided to
create their own music .
So they started searching for musicians that had faith in their project and they found
them in : Maurizio Malta , Giovanni Santini , Michele Cristofalo and Dario Grillo.
In July 2001 Thy Majestie decided to record "1066",
a promo/demo
Cd self-produced that wasn't released. It was used to "arrange" the new songs . But two songs were
put on the Internet and received
thousands of dowloadings and great pubblic response .

In December 2002 Thy Majestie supported Vision Divine for a mini-tour in
the North of Italy. It was an amazing experience.
In November 2003 Dario Grillo leaves the band. From now on a dark period
of Thy Majestie's career begins. After many troubles (they had a 8 months
experience with Gabriele Grilli , Doomsword's former singer) Thy Majestie found a
new singer. He is Giulio Di Gregorio. In Septmber 2004 Thy Majestie joined
again the recording studio. This time they chose to record the new album
in their own studio. Claudio Diprima (the drummer) is the producer.
The recordings are full of troubles and Giulio took a lot of time to learn
the songs. The recording are finished in June 2005!
"Jeanne d'Arc" , the third album of Thy Majestie is released again
for Scarlet Records in October 2005. The sound is simplified, less choirs
, less orchestrations, more Metal. The band has reached now a good level
of maturity, and the album received many good reviews.
In April 2006 (5 months after the album release, due to Giulio's health
problems) Thy Majestie play the first (and unique) concert with Giulio.
Due to his many health problems and to his lack of knowledge of the
English language (and much more...) they decide that Giulio can't
sing anymore with them.
While it seemed that the dark period was over when Giulio joined the band,
Thy Majestie have to face again the reality. They don't have a singer.
In May 2006 Matt Aub (american singer and guitar player for the band
Timelord) join the band for some months. But they realized that it was too
difficult to work with a singer that lives thousands miles away.
So in November 2006, Dario Grillo re-joins Thy Majestie! Many fans
were waiting for that since the moment that Dario left the band
Now the band is working on their 4th album.
